iTunes 11: Artist Grid View?

Hi! 11 is interesting, but I can't seem to find any way to put the artists into grid view. That's how I've always preferred my music, scrolling through the list of artists on the side is a little annoying as it's a pretty long list. If the ARTIST screen could be done the same way the ALBUM screen is, it would be pretty awesome. Am I just missing something, or is that not possible?

Dec 6, 2012 6:50 PM in response to abbeycarbs

Download itunes 10.7

Quit iTunes

Navigate to /Applications and locate iTunes app

Select iTunes and hit Command+i to “Get Info” on the application

Click on the Arrow next to “Sharing & Permissions” to reveal the access panel

Click on the lock icon and authenticate with your A PW!Under “Privilege” set both instances of “everyone” to “Read & Write”

Launch the Terminal (located in /Applications/Utilities/

Type the following commands to kill iTunes

:killall iTunes

Now kill the Helper process

:killall "iTunes Helper"

Now to delete the actual application, use this command

:sudo rm -rf /Applications/iTunes.app/

Now go to itunes media folder a rename iTunes library.til to library.OLD

Install iTunes 10.7

(If your an iphone user you will have to restore phone before sync)
